GCM Grosvenor Holdings LLC Reduces Position in Rivian Automotive, Inc. (NASDAQ:RIVN)

Rivian Automotive logo with Auto/Tires/Trucks background

GCM Grosvenor Holdings LLC lowered its holdings in Rivian Automotive, Inc. (NASDAQ:RIVN - Free Report) by 92.2% in the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the SEC. The firm owned 81,411 shares of the electric vehicle automaker's stock after selling 964,224 shares during the quarter. Rivian Automotive makes up about 0.2% of GCM Grosvenor Holdings LLC's investment portfolio, making the stock its 17th largest holding. GCM Grosvenor Holdings LLC's holdings in Rivian Automotive were worth $1,083,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Rivian Automotive Price Performance

Shares of RIVN stock traded up $0.58 during mid-day trading on Friday, hitting $14.26. The company had a trading volume of 50,513,729 shares, compared to its average volume of 36,262,643. The company has a market capitalization of $16.12 billion, a P/E ratio of -3.02 and a beta of 1.86. The stock's 50 day moving average price is $11.98 and its 200-day moving average price is $12.36. Rivian Automotive, Inc. has a 52-week low of $9.50 and a 52-week high of $18.86.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.93, a current ratio of 5.09 and a quick ratio of 3.70.

Rivian Automotive (NASDAQ:RIVN -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, February 20th. The electric vehicle automaker reported ($0.63) ear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of ($0.69) by $0.06. The firm had revenue of $1.73 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.43 billion. Rivian Automotive had a negative return on equity of 66.26% and a negative net margin of 95.51%. Equities research analysts forecast that Rivian Automotive, Inc. will post -3.2 earnings per share for the current year.

Rivian Automotive Company Profile

(Free Report)

Rivian Automotive,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, designs, develops, manufactures, and sells electric vehicles and accessories. The company offers consumer vehicles, including a two-row, five-passenger pickup truck under the R1T brand, a three-row, seven-passenger sport utility vehicle under the R1S name.
